April 4, 2022: Overview of Non-ergodic Ground-Motion Methodologies and Models- An Online Workshop

An introductory workshop on the development and applications of Non-ergodic Ground-Motion Models (NGMMS) will be held online on Monday, April 4 from 9:00am– 12:00pm (PT). NGMMs have the potential of reducing the aleatory ground-motion variability which has a large impact on the seismic hazard. The objective of the workshop is to introduce the methodologies for developing spatially varying NGMMs, share and present the developed software for the regression and application of NGMMs, and discuss the role of numerical simulations in NGMMS development and verification.
